Daniel Goffena is a highly experienced and dual licensed clinical social worker practicing in Montana and Wyoming. With over nine years of professional experience, he specializes in working with adults facing various challenges. Daniel’s expertise lies in helping clients struggling with anxiety, depression, grief, coping with life adjustments, and relationship issues. He begins his therapeutic process by actively listening to clients, allowing them to share their difficulties and concerns. He then utilizes a variety of therapeutic approaches, such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, client-centered therapy, and emotion-focused therapy, tailored to address the specific needs of each individual. Daniel’s extensive experience in couples therapy and deep understanding of adult attachment theory enables him to guide couples towards building trusting and fulfilling relationships.
